Christoph Vanberg is a scholar working on Safety Research, Economics and Econometrics and General Decision Sciences.
According to data from OpenAlex, Christoph Vanberg has authored 20 papers receiving a total of 459 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 15 papers in Safety Research, 12 papers in Economics and Econometrics and 6 papers in General Decision Sciences. Recurrent topics in Christoph Vanberg’s work include Experimental Behavioral Economics Studies (15 papers), Game Theory and Voting Systems (10 papers) and Economic Analysis of Law and Legal Systems (7 papers). Christoph Vanberg is often cited by papers focused on Experimental Behavioral Economics Studies (15 papers), Game Theory and Voting Systems (10 papers) and Economic Analysis of Law and Legal Systems (7 papers). Christoph Vanberg collaborates with scholars based in Germany, United Kingdom and Spain. Christoph Vanberg's co-authors include Luis Miller, María Montero, David Hugh-Jones, Luís Aguiar‐Conraria and Morimitsu Kurino and has published in prestigious journals such as Econometrica, Journal of Public Economics and European Economic Review.
